THE ESSENTIAL STONES COMPANION. The Rolling Stones are still going strong after five decades. The Utmost Guide to The Rolling Stones leaves no stone unturned in exploring all aspects of the tumultuous career of The Greatest Rock ‘n’ Roll Band in the World. The Story: From the blues clubs of 60s West London to the world tours and millionaire mansions. The Music: 50 essential songs and the stories behind them, plus the albums, bootlegs, soundtracks and solo projects. The Entourage: The girlfriends, managers and musicians, from Jerry Hall and Marianne Faithfull to Andrew Loog Oldham and Nicky Hopkins. The Rolling Review: The movies, books and websites - all the Stones info you’ll ever need. Originally published as The Rough Guide to The Rolling Stones, this improved publication comes with larger pages and is in beautiful full colour (over one hundred colour images). An afterword updates the band’s story. Author Egan does a fine job of freshening well-trodden facts and busting myths… He also nicely steers clear of sycophancy… All in all, a perfect introduction for the wannabe Stoner - Guitar & Bass …illuminating to newcomers, as well as those who imagine that they know it all - Record Collector
